The Reight moniker is a reference to the letter of the appostle Paul to the Romans, chapter 8. While this Chapter is no more important than any other in Scripture, it is in many ways the inspiration for this website. It is arguably the single most complete theological exposition found in a single chapter in the entire Bible while remaining the most inspiring and freeing. This dichotomy is a wonderful hint at the way in which God Himself operates.
